read the original abstract

Work in progress is reported on a particularly interesting gauge theory with a fermion doublet in the two-index symmetric (sextet) representation of the SU(3) color gauge group. Extending previous studies we outline our strategy as we investigate Goldstone dynamics and Electroweak scale setting from chiral symmetry breaking ($\chi$ SB), test the GMOR relation from the spectrum of the Dirac operator and the related chiral condensate, begin to develop and test mixed action based improved analysis of $\chi$ SB with new run plans at fixed topology to cross over from the p-regime to the epsilon-regime of $\chi$ SB, continue to pursue the light $0^{++}$ scalar and its relation to the dilaton, and probe the scale-dependent running coupling from the perturbative UV scale to the scale of chiral symmetry breaking. Our observations suggest that the model is very close to the conformal window and a light composite scalar, perhaps the Higgs impostor with or without dilaton-like interpretation, appears to emerge with $0^{++}$ quantum numbers. The lightest baryon of the model on the 3 TeV scale has intriguing implications.
